Wheelchair Ramps For Home

Wheelchair ramps enable those with limited mobility to overcome obstacles such as steps. This allows them to stay at home and attend family gatherings and visits with friends.

Wheelchair ramps come in various forms. If you are seeking an immediate solution for recovery conditions then ramps that fold up to the threshold are ideal. Modular ramps are better suited for long-term or progressive recovery needs because they are more durable and are able to be used for the long term.

Portable ramps

Portable ramps are a great way to help wheelchair users to get over obstacles in their way. They are designed to accommodate a variety of height variations and provide an even surface for wheels of mobility scooters or wheelchairs to roll on. They are compact, lightweight, and easy to carry. They can also be easily stored in the trunk of a vehicle, which makes them ideal for travel. You can also keep them around for your family members, friends, vacation destinations, and for businesses that are not equipped with accessibility.

There are many different types of portable ramps available each one designed to meet specific needs and preferences. Some are even adjustable to accommodate different heights. For example, a Lego-style threshold is a great option to fill in small gaps between doorways or curbs. It's typically one to six inches high and can be used either on the outside or inside of a doorway.

Suitcase ramps are a type of ramps that are portable and popular among people who utilize mobility scooters or wheelchairs for transportation. They are also extremely durable and feature a traction surface to decrease the risk of accidents during extreme weather conditions.

Folding ramps are also an excellent choice for those who require access for a short period of time. These ramps are typically made from aluminum and are very robust. This makes them suitable for any situation.

Regardless of which type of portable ramp you choose, it is important to check with the local building department and city regulations before buying. They may require a permit or not be permitted in any way. If you're not sure of the requirements, it is best to contact an expert for assistance.

Suitcase ramps

If you're in search of an accessible ramp for wheelchairs that will easily fit in your home, you should think about the suitcase ramp. This kind of ramp is lightweight, durable, and easy to carry. It can accommodate various incline levels. The most appealing aspect is that it can be used to support a variety of mobility aids like scooters and power wheelchairs. You can pick from various ramps that are suitable for your needs. These include portable and modular models.

The EZ-Access Suitcase ramps are excellent option for those who have limited space. They can be put away anywhere and moved. They are made of rust-proof aluminium and have a durable surface. They also feature non-breakable handles, which are ideal to grab and carry. They can be divided into two sections that are lightweight and easy to carry. They can support up 800 lb.

The ADA (Americans with Disabilities Act) has specific requirements for ramp length and slope. A ramp run should generally be at least twice as long as its maximum rise. It should also have a flat platform at the top of the ramp and be at minimum 36 inches wide. In addition, handrails should be included to ensure safety and ease of use.

Modular ramps are the most flexible wheelchair ramps available for homes and can be configured to meet different requirements. They are available in different sizes and can be delivered right to the building's entrance. They are a cost-effective alternative to expensive ramps, which are custom-built. They are also easier to be installed than concrete or wooden ramps, and are easily reconfigured and moved. They can be used outdoors or indoors and come in different styles including tri-fold and single-fold.

Modular ramps

Modular ramps are one of the most well-known mobility solutions for home use. They are easy-to-install and require little maintenance. They are also durable, and are able to withstand heavy wheelchair loads. They are available in a variety of lengths and can be configured to meet any requirement for elevation. They are ideal for people who use wheelchairs, scooters or walkers. They can be used as a permanent or temporary home accessibility solution.

Aluminum is a light but strong material that is used to build an incline that is modular. Powder-coating of any color is possible. It is more customizable and is able to endure any weather condition. It is also free of rust, splinters and other hazards. It is also easy to assemble, and it can be put in place in just a few days.

Another benefit of modular ramps is that it can be disassembled and moved in the event of need. It can also be resold in the event that it's no longer needed.

National Ramp offers eight families of ADA Ramps with a variety of configurations. They include portable ramps, adjustable length ramps, and curb adapters. They are great for use in the short-term or long-term, and can be customized to meet your specific requirements. Modular ramps are affordable and don't damage the structure of your home.

The dimensions of a wheelchair ramp differ based on its purpose and type. A threshold ramp that is designed to assist wheelchair users pass through doorways should have the highest slope of 1/10. A modular ramp for the home should also be able to span 30 feet.

Most modular ramps are 90-degree structures however, they can be constructed with a switchback in case your property has an unusual layout. The best ramps are built to withstand the elements and can be easily removed or moved. They are built to last and are a an excellent option for homeowners seeking accessibility solutions.

Steel ramps

Steel ramps are an excellent solution to help people with mobility issues and wheelchair users climb the stairs. They are easy to install and can be adapted to accommodate a range of home configurations and entryway heights. They are also outfitted with a non-slip surface and numerous handrail options for security. Modular ramps are also mobile and allow users to take them with them if they relocate or move their homes.

Wheelchair ramps for home use are available in different materials that include aluminum, wood and steel. The choice of material you pick depends on the purpose you intend to use it for, budget and design preferences. Wooden ramps are more affordable than aluminum ramps, however they can be prone to splintering and warping over time, whereas aluminum is lightweight and weather-resistant. Steel ramps, on contrary, can withstand heavy loads and are the most durable option.

In addition to their strength Steel ramps are distinguished by their endurance and a long lasting. They can last for a longer period of time, making them the ideal choice for those who need a permanent wheelchair ramp solution. They can also be customised with various surface finishes and can be constructed to meet specific accessibility requirements. They are also more resistant to damage caused by objects falling off the ramp than other ramps.

Another advantage of steel ramps is that they are simple to maintain. They can be cleaned frequently and then sprayed with rust-preventative coatings that protect them from rust. Regular inspections and timely repairs can reduce the risk of accidents resulting from ramps that are worn or damaged.

Ramps aren't just useful for improving mobility, but also to avoid falls. Falls are the leading cause of injury among people who have disabilities. They can also aid caregivers move injured or disabled individuals easily. They're a safer, more convenient alternative to the outdoor stairs that can be dangerous for wheelchairs. Ramps can help reduce caregivers' stress and fatigue by helping patients get into and out of cars. This can help them become more productive and save money in the long term.
